A modified mousetrap inside a cardboard housing is all it takes to build a functional airsoft Claymore mine. Instructables user RegiBlackwood published the full build, which uses wooden dowels to stake the device into the ground, mirroring the real M18A1's deployment method.
The mechanism is direct: the mousetrap is reinforced for a stronger spring throw, fitted with a sling loaded with BBs, and rigged to fire on a tripwire pull. The cardboard shell shapes the dispersal cone. Total cost is minimal. The engineering problem worth reading the original for is how the sling mount and tripwire geometry are solved to get reliable, repeatable fire.
